A 2022 Lincoln Nautilus has depreciated $12,335 or 34% in the last 3 years and has a current resale value of $23,256 and trade-in value of $20,040. A 2023 Lincoln Nautilus has depreciated $16,160 or 38% in the last 2 years and has a current resale value of $25,552 and trade-in value of $21,710. The 2023 Lincoln Nautilus is in the 75-100% percentile for depreciation among all 2023 SUVs.A 2025 Lincoln Nautilus will depreciate $32,496 after 5 years and have a 5-year residual value of $23,039. With out of pocket expenses at $48,476, the total Cost to Own of the 2025 Lincoln Nautilus is $80,972.

How hard is it to get a Patek Nautilus?

The Patek Philippe Nautilus self-winding 5711 in steel is in such high demand that, some experts are saying it might take 10 years to get your hands on this fantastic timepiece. The Nautilus line of elegant sports timepieces was launched in 1976 and has models in steel, rose gold, white gold and two-tone combinations.
